Hello all. I have a bh362 put in brand new drum and dev unit after about 7000 prints the rear end of drum and seals on the rear of the dev were all chewed up?
any help or ideas would be great.

Make sure there is no broken drum bits on the drum drive gear and cut the transfer roller spring by two turns.
Do at own risk.
And replace the transfer roller when you change those parts!

Replace the developer spacer rollers and transfer roller when replacing drum and dev on these. Also, use the BH423 transfer roller the spacers on them are wider and don't seem to cause damage to the drum as quickly.
The dev spacer roller part number is A1UDR90100
Agree with copier addict. Very common. You need to replace the rear collar/spacer. If the clear mylar seal is also broken you will need to replace that are well. I suggest using a new style collar that has a bearing inside it. Might only be available aftermarket. Actually one of our members here invented it, his name is Hans. The reason only the rear seal & collar are affected is because all the stress from dev drive gears is put on rear side.
